# Knowledge base management
def build_knowledge_base(embeddings):
try:
documents = []
os.makedirs(VECTOR_STORE_PATH, exist_ok=True)
print("Starting to load documents...") # Debug log
for url in URLS:
try:
print(f"Attempting to load {url}") # Debug log
loader = WebBaseLoader(url)
docs = loader.load()
documents.extend(docs)
print(f"Successfully loaded {url}") # Debug log
except Exception as e:
print(f"Failed to load {url}: {str(e)}")
traceback.print_exc() # Print full traceback
continue
if not documents:
raise Exception("No documents loaded!")
print(f"Total documents loaded: {len(documents)}") # Debug log
text_splitter = RecursiveCharacterTextSplitter(
chunk_size=500,
chunk_overlap=100
)
print("Splitting documents into chunks...") # Debug log
chunks = text_splitter.split_documents(documents)
print(f"Created {len(chunks)} chunks") # Debug log
print("Creating vector store...") # Debug log
vector_store = FAISS.from_documents(chunks, embeddings)
print("Saving vector store...") # Debug log
vector_store.save_local(folder_path=VECTOR_STORE_PATH, index_name="index")
print("Vector store successfully created and saved") # Debug log
return vector_store
except Exception as e:
print("Error in build_knowledge_base:") # Debug log
traceback.print_exc() # Print full traceback
raise Exception(f"Knowledge base creation failed: {str(e)}")

# API endpoints
@app.post("/chat", response_model=ChatResponse)
async def chat_endpoint(request: ChatRequest):
try:
# Retrieve context
context_docs = vector_store.similarity_search(request.message)
context_text = "\n".join([d.page_content for d in context_docs])
# Generate response
prompt_template = PromptTemplate.from_template('''
You are a helpful and polite legal assistant at Status Law.
You answer in the language in which the question was asked.
Answer the question based on the context provided.
If you cannot answer based on the context, say so politely and offer to contact Status Law directly via the following channels:
- For all users: +32465594521 (landline phone).
- For English and Swedish speakers only: +46728495129 (available on WhatsApp, Telegram, Signal, IMO).
- Provide a link to the contact form: [Contact Form](https://status.law/law-firm-contact-legal-protection/).
Context: {context}
Question: {question}
Response Guidelines:
1. Answer in the user's language
2. Cite sources when possible
3. Offer contact options if unsure
''')
chain = prompt_template | llm | StrOutputParser()
response = chain.invoke({
"context": context_text,
"question": request.message
})
# Log interaction
log_interaction(request.message, response, context_text)
return ChatResponse(response=response, context=context_text)
except Exception as e:
raise HTTPException(status_code=500, detail=str(e))
